Jose Bove and 12 other arrested by Israeli army
'French farm union activist Jose Bove and a dozen other peace activists have reportedly been arrested by the Israeli army after meeting with besieged Palestinian leader Yasser Arafat this evening.'
Here's your Leftie hero!
Anti-Globaization Activist Jose Bove Is At It Again PORTO ALEGRE, Brazil - 'Jose Bove, the anti-globalisation activist who has been given an ultimatium to leave Brazil, revels in controversy. Already under threat of a prison sentence for his part in ransacking a McDonald's fast food outlet in his native France, Bove is a determined campaigner who refuses to compromise his firmly-held principles.
This time he is in hot water for leading an invasion by 1,300 Brazilian farmers of plantations run by US biotechnology firm Monsanto. They uprooted genetically-modified corn and soya bean plants, burned seeds and destroyed documents in the company's offices.'
